    Corning Comm. College hosts 4th annual Student Expo

    CORNING, N.Y. ( WETM ) — Students at Corning Community College presented their yearlong school projects in CCC’s 4th annual Student Expo.

    The students have been working on their projects throughout the fall and spring semesters. These projects consist of computer games, artwork and theatre productions among others.

    One of the presenters, sophomore GianCarlo Salce said, “I think it’s a really cool way of demonstrating with fun, the things we can learn because I think school is often associated with hard work and strictly discipline.”

    Salce’s co-partner in their project, sophomore Carter Mazzaraco added, “I think it’s really cool that the students get to show off their work. I’ve looked around a little bit and I think everyone’s work is really good.”

    Another presenter, Marshal Mitchell, showcased two projects he did in designing dresses for the plays Silent Sky and Pippen. He mentioned how the event allows students to show their work and explain the process behind it.

    “Getting into a public space and sharing your work is not always easy. But if you produce something that’s very exceptional, and you’re very proud of, I think you should have every opportunity to be able to showcase that to a wider audience and get the praise that you deserve”, said Mitchell.

    The Student Choice Award went to GianCarlo Salce and Carter Mazzaraco for the production of their game called Super Matt–Joe Bros. The game has a similar style to the Nintendo game Super Mario Bros. but with a Corning Community College twist.
